Or try to plug it into different computer (and format it there). WebSep 9, 2016 · You can remove write protection from your usb flash drive using the below method: a. Open start menu, in the search bar type regedit and press enter. This will open the registry editor. b. Navigate to the following path: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\StorageDevicePolicies
WebJun 27, 2016 · c. Double click the key WriteProtect in the right window and set the value to 0 in the Value. Data Box and press OK button. d. Restart your computer and try copying files into your USB drives. Registry Disclaimer: Sometimes this problem is caused by two Windows registry entries that have become corrupted.
